    Directions:

    1. 1
      Measure sourdough starter into mixing bowl.
    2. 2
      Add sugar.
    3. 3
      Dissolve yeast in warm water.
    4. 4
      Add to starter.
    5. 5
      Cut shortening into mixture of salt, baking powder, and flour until it resembles coarse cornmeal.
    6. 6
      Add to starter mixture, stirring well with a fork.
    7. 7
      Turn out onto lightly floured surface and knead gently, adding more flour if necessary.
    8. 8
      Roll dough out to about 1/2 inch thickness and cut with biscuit cutter.
    9. 9
      Dip in melted butter and place in a greased cake pan with edges touching.
    10. 10
      Cover with a cloth or plastic and set in a warm place to rise for 45 minutes to 1 hour.
    11. 11
      Bake at 400 degrees F for 20 to 25 minutes or until golden brown.

      Update: I tried an experiment to see if you could freeze these biscuits the way you could freeze regular Angel Biscuits. I made up a batch, but removed 3 biscuits and froze them. I thawed them (covered) on my counter for about 45 minutes, then cooked them in my toaster oven. They were nice on the inside but the crust came out a bit on the crunchy side. Would I freeze them again....no! August 8, 2006 These biscuits were wonderful and got great raves from family that were visiting. I omitted the extra butter as I found that it wasn't needed. I felt that it was a little light on the salt, so I upped it to 1 tsp. As the family was here for 2 weeks, I made these often! I made these up in advance, put them in the fridge until needed... brought them to room temperature, then baked them. My kitchen smelt wonderful! Much appreciated, Donna!!
